Electrical systems in properties are crucial for making certain safety and performance. Homeowners should pay attention to the varied electrical codes and regulations that govern the installation and maintenance of these systems. These codes have been established to protect both the integrity of electrical systems and the protection of people using them. Understanding these regulations can stop potential hazards and expensive errors.


One of the primary regulations that homeowners must consider is the National Electrical Code (NEC). This code offers pointers for electrical installations and practices to ensure a safe electrical setting. The NEC is widely adopted across the United States and is incessantly up to date to include new technologies and safety practices. Homeowners should familiarize themselves with the NEC to ensure their electrical work adheres to established requirements.


Local building codes usually complement the NEC and may impose additional requirements. These codes can range significantly by municipality or state. It’s essential for homeowners to seek the assistance of their local constructing department to grasp the precise regulations that apply to their area. This can help in avoiding fines and guaranteeing that electrical installations are approved throughout inspections.

All electrical systems have to be designed with sufficient load calculations in mind. The NEC offers pointers on how to assess the load that totally different electrical systems or appliances will impose on current wiring. This is particularly essential in older properties the place electrical systems might not have the capability to handle trendy appliances. Upgrading the electrical panel or additional circuits could also be needed to satisfy these calls for.


Grounding and bonding are important components of any electrical system. Proper grounding minimizes the risk of electrical shock and prevents injury to appliances and systems. The NEC has set requirements for grounding practices that have to be adhered to throughout electrical installations. Homeowners ought to be certain that their properties meet these necessities, particularly if older wiring is current.

Along with grounding and bonding, homeowners ought to concentrate on the regulations surrounding retailers and switches. Certain necessities, corresponding to the position of Ground Fault Circuit Interrupter (GFCI) shops, are designed for safety. These retailers are required in areas susceptible to moisture, corresponding to kitchens and bogs, to forestall electric shocks. Understanding the place these retailers should be placed is vital for compliance with electrical codes.


Homeowners also want to contemplate correct circuit safety, such as circuit breakers or fuses. The NEC establishes guidelines on what quantity of circuits a home should have and what forms of breakers are acceptable for different applications. Outdated electrical panels can be a important fire hazard. Therefore, making certain that a home meets present standards is crucial for safety and compliance.


Lighting is one other area the place electrical codes apply. The NEC outlines guidelines for installation, together with wattage limits and fixture sorts.
